Economic and Financial Requirements
a) Financial Statements
b) Independent auditor’s report
c) Summary of Financial Statements (foreign bidders).
Qualification Level Minimum Net Equity (in R$)
Operator A R$ 152,000,000.00
Operator B R$ 68,000, 000.00
Operator C R$ 5,500,000.00
Operator D R$ 750,000.00
Non-Operator 25% of the required for operators

Enrollment
Enrollment is mandatory and individual for each interested company, even for those intending submit bids through a
consortium.
Fill out an electronic enrollment form
Submit the enrollment documents
Pay the participation fee R$ 2,250.00
Any company that fills the electronic enrollment form and pay the participation fee: right to access the data sample for the sectors available on the Open Acreage. All companies enrollment will be analysed by the Commission
Any company with a valid enrollment is able to submit offer for all the sectors and in any cycle of the Open Acreage Concession Offer since then;
Companies can apply and pay the participation fee at any time. However, the deadlines must be observed during the cycles.
Enrollment
The enrollment is made once and it´s valid all through the
cycles
When the company joins a cycle documents that were modified since its
last submission must be sent in the latest version.
Technical Data Package Fee
The payment of fees for accessing the technical data package is optional.
Fees change according to the quantity and localization of the sectors, and techical data packages may be acquired at any time.
Fixed fees by sector or group of sectors: R$3,500.00 (Marginal Accumulations Areas) to R$ 194,500.00 (High Potential Deep Waters).

Declaration of Interest
At any moment an enrolled bidder can submit the Declaration of Interest (Anexo XIII)
Every declaration of interest must be followed by a bid bond
The approval of the first bid bond followed by the a declaration of interest shall initiate a cycle of the Open Acreage Concession Offer
